The RSDC is a staff-led volunteer committee charged with improving the workplace for research staff.

The RSDC is charged with:

  • Participating in the development of a staff recruitment and retention strategy
  • Building a sense of community and collegial support and recognition
  • Supporting a culture of research staff as partners in the leadership of the research enterprise
  • Stimulating discussion and initiative on matters of interest and concern to research staff
  • Supporting effective communication within the research enterprise
  • Providing opportunities for professional development and growth
  • Helping to increase staff interaction and community presence
  • Hosting events for networking and enjoyment
  • Supporting a healthy and productive work and learning environment

Further, the RSDC supports skills training and development for staff through:

  • Provision of internal courses and training events
  • Partial fee support for training leading to recognized and appropriate qualifications, where recommended and supported by the appropriate faculty member or administrative manager
  • Full fee support for travel to professional meetings to present a poster or workshop as the principal author
  • Access to information and resources held locally or through national networks
